Your bodybuliding training is a little short, you will need to do an hour or a smidgin longer. Look out for a book/magazine/website that will provide a good workout set. I say set as you will need to split your body parts into 2 or 3 groups and do these through the week, restarting next week at the beginning.
You dont have to do it this way, there are many other different ways to train such as full body training 3 times per week.

You can easily get by with 2 dumbbells, a barbell and about 100kg of weights until you get stronger. At your height and weight I am assuming you cant pull 100kg in a deadlift, as you get to that strength you just buy some more plates.
Read up a lot on exercises such as deadlifts, squats, barbell rows, proper benching technique, pull ups. http://www.tnation.com has some good articles for newbies.
You can also start with pushups and chinups (two great exercises) and once you can do 10 of each increase the difficulty by adding weight to a packback or (in the pushups case only) elevating your feet higher and higher.
I stress the importance of deadlifts and squats they will make you bigger than any other exercises known to man.[/url]
